.no-touch .product-block__image{background-size:contain}.product-single__media-thumb{height:auto}.row--mosaic .collection-block__image{padding-top:66%}.hero.one-hundred-height-hero,.hero .one-hundred-height-hero,.hero .flickity-viewport{max-height:830px}.button.button--primary,.contact-form .button,.quickView-button,.product__form-submit,.cart .button{background-color:#54685b;padding:10px 40px;border-color:transparent}.split-hero .button.button--secondary{background-color:#fff;color:#976340}.title-module .button{margin-top:20px}#contact .split-hero .button{background-color:#fff;color:#6b798a;padding:10px 40px;border-color:transparent}.section-mosaic .button{margin-top:10px}.site-footer .container{padding:0}.site-footer .footer__inner{padding-top:100px}.site-footer input{border-width:1px!important;color:#000}.site-footer input:placeholder,.site-footer input::placeholder{color:#000!important;opacity:100%!important}.site-footer button[type=submit]{border-width:1px}.site-footer .icon-submit{width:13px!important;height:auto}.footer__bottom{padding-top:15px;padding-bottom:15px}.footer__copyright{margin-bottom:0}.popout--footer,.footer__payment{margin-top:0}.rich-text__accent-line{opacity:0!important}#stockists .title-module .rich__heading{max-width:400px}#stockists .title-module .rich-content p+p{margin-top:22px}#contact .contact-form .form__heading{text-align:center}.gallery h2,.gallery .gallery-content__text,.gallery .gallery-content__button{text-align:left}.gallery{margin-top:80px;margin-bottom:80px}.gallery h2{margin-bottom:20px}.gallery .gallery-content__text p{max-width:435px;margin:0}.product__vendor.subheading-text,.section-mosaic .mosaic__subheading{color:#54685b}.mosaic__blocks{display:none}@media only screen and (min-width: 768px){.mosaic__blocks{display:block}}@media only screen and (min-width: 1024px){#contact .contact-form .contact-form__wrapper{margin-top:105px!important;margin-bottom:150px!important}#contact .icons-row--background{padding-bottom:200px}.title-module{margin-bottom:185px}.gallery{margin-top:198px;margin-bottom:224px;margin-right:62px}.product-status-flag{top:65px;left:60px}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/site.css.map */
